UPDATE::
By using org.springframework.jdbc.datasource.DataSourceTransactionManager instead of org.springframework.orm.jpa.JpaTransactionManager the test case passed. But now i can not persist JPA entities.
The problem is solved by resolving conflict between MyBatis (JDBC) and Hibernate (JPA):
jpaVendorAdapter property should be added to entityManagerFactory bean:
<property name="jpaVendorAdapter">
<bean class="org.springframework.orm.jpa.vendor.HibernateJpaVendorAdapter" />
</property>
So entityManagerFactory bean should be like this:

Looking at the spring docs setting the jtaTransactionManager property on the LocalSessionFactoryBean should take care of things.
<property name="jtaTransactionManager" ref="transactionManager" />
Basically adding that to the definition of your bean should be enough.
Another note about your configuration, you are using <tx:annotation-driven /> so basically your <tx:advice .. /> does nothing only takes up space.

I did find a typo that may cause you code to break.
Your second transactionmanager refers to the first sessionFactory. I think you want it to refer to the second transactionmanager. Try:
<bean id="transactionManager2"
class="org.springframework.orm.hibernate3.HibernateTransactionManager"
p:sessionFactory-ref="sessionFactory2" />
Regarding your question whether one has to use some sort of "dynamic data source switch" as described here, multiple data sources should just be fine.
